The table below describes the 27 United States statistical areas and 87 counties of the State of Minnesota with the following information:
- The combined statistical area (CSA) as designated by the OMB.
- The CSA population as of July 1, 2006, as estimated by the United States Census Bureau.
- The core based statistical area (CBSA) as designated by the OMB.
- The CBSA population as of July 1, 2006, as estimated by the United States Census Bureau.
- The county name.
- The county population as of July 1, 2006, as estimated by the United States Census Bureau.
